Crafting the Perfect Email for Missing Hours on Your Paycheck

Finding out that you’ve been shorted hours on your paycheck can be frustrating. But the good news is, addressing the issue through a clear and polite email can help you get things sorted out quickly. Let’s break down the best structure for your email, so you can get your hard-earned money without any hassle.

1. Subject Line

The subject line is your first impression, so keep it clear and straightforward. Here are some examples:

  • “Missing Hours on Paycheck: [Your Name]”
  • “Payroll Discrepancy – [Your Employee ID]”
  • “Request for Correction of Paycheck Hours”

2. Greeting

Start with a friendly greeting. Use the recipient’s name if you know it, or go with a simple “Hello” or “Hi there.” Here’s how you might start:

“Hi [Manager’s Name],”

3. Introduction

Get right to the point. Briefly introduce why you’re emailing. It’s best to mention the specific pay period for clarity. Here’s an example:

“I hope you’re doing well. I’m writing to discuss an issue I noticed with my recent paycheck for the period of [insert dates].”

4. State the Problem

Be clear and concise about the missing hours. Include as many relevant details as possible to help them understand the issue. This can include:

  • The total hours you worked
  • The hours you were paid for
  • Dates or specific shifts that are missing

Here’s how you can note it:

Date Worked Hours Paid Hours
[Date 1] [X hours] [Y hours]
[Date 2] [X hours] [Y hours]

5. Request for Resolution

Now that you’ve stated the problem, politely ask for help. This section can be brief. Here’s an example:

“Could you please look into this? I’d appreciate it if you could correct the discrepancy when possible.”

6. Closing Paragraph

Wrap it up on a friendly note. Thank them for their time, and make it clear you’re looking forward to their response. You might say:

“Thanks for your attention to this matter. I look forward to your prompt response.”

7. Sign Off

Finish strong with a nice sign-off, followed by your name and any other relevant details. Here are a couple of options:

  • “Best regards,”
  • “Thank you,”

Then add your name, job title (if applicable), and your contact information:

[Your Name]
[Your Job Title]
[Your Contact Info]

Putting it all together, your email might look something like this:

Subject: Missing Hours on Paycheck: John Smith

Hi Jane,

I hope you’re doing well. I’m writing to discuss an issue I noticed with my recent paycheck for the period of September 1 to September 15.

According to my records, I worked a total of 80 hours, but I was only compensated for 70. Here’s a breakdown:


Date Worked Hours Paid Hours
September 1 8 8
September 2 8 8

Could you please look into this? I’d appreciate it if you could correct the discrepancy when possible.

Thanks for your attention to this matter. I look forward to your prompt response.

Best regards,
John Smith
123-456-7890

What are the common reasons for missing hours on a paycheck?

Missing hours on a paycheck can occur due to various reasons. One common reason is clerical errors in data entry. Payroll staff may incorrectly input hours worked, leading to discrepancies in the paycheck. Another reason can be employee oversight, where workers forget to clock in or out, resulting in unrecorded hours. Additionally, payroll processing delays may happen if changes to schedules or shifts are not updated in the system on time. Miscommunication regarding hours worked between employees and managers can also cause errors. Understanding these reasons can help employees address missing hours more effectively.

How should you address missing hours on your paycheck?

To address missing hours on a paycheck, employees should first review their hours worked. They should compare their time records with the paycheck to identify discrepancies. Afterward, employees should prepare to communicate with their payroll department or supervisor. It is essential to provide clear documentation of hours worked, such as timecards or schedules. Employees should articulate the issue professionally and request a timely resolution. After submitting the inquiry, the payroll department typically investigates the claim and ensures corrections are made in the next paycheck.

What information should be included in an email about missing hours?

An email regarding missing hours on a paycheck should contain specific information for clarity. First, employees should include a clear subject line, such as “Missing Hours on Paycheck”. The email should specify the pay period in question to help payroll identify the issue quickly. Additionally, the employee should detail the hours they believe are missing, citing specific days and times if possible. Including any attached evidence, like timesheets or work schedules, can support the claim. Lastly, employees should express gratitude for the payroll department’s attention and request a prompt resolution, fostering a cooperative communication atmosphere.

What steps are taken after reporting missing hours on a paycheck?

After reporting missing hours on a paycheck, the payroll department typically initiates an investigation. The department first reviews the employee’s claim against company records to verify the reported hours. If the discrepancy is confirmed, payroll staff processes the correction, adjusting the employee’s compensation. Employees are usually informed of the investigation’s outcome and any adjustments made. In cases where disputes arise, further discussions may take place to clarify the details. This process ensures that employees receive the correct pay and helps prevent similar issues in the future.
